标签: php icu intl
我正在使用PHP 5.3的Intl扩展来格式化我网站上的字符串。但是,我发现了一个需要一个项目列表的字符串。提供给网站的列表可以是任意数量的项目,但应该出现在语言呈现列表中。在英语中,它将显示为“a,b,c和d”或“a,b,c,d,e,f,g和h”。渲染这个英文形式很容易,但我不知道这是否是一种通用的国际生产列表的方式(我敢打赌它不是)。有没有办法用intl扩展名或ICU格式化?
答案 0 :(得分:2)
所以,CLDR(来自ICU数据)确实有列表。但是,它尚未在ICU中实施 - 它已安排用于ICU4J和ICU4C的ICU v49(2012年3月)。然后,php intl需要把它拿起来。你现在可以在php intl上提交一个bug来开始跟踪它。